In any busy building, effective communication is key to ensuring that everyone is aware of important updates, announcements, and emergency information One crucial tool that aids in this communication is a Public Address (PA) system A PA system is a vital piece of equipment in any building, whether it be an office, school, hospital, or shopping center It allows for clear and efficient communication to a large group of people in a quick and timely manner.

One of the primary benefits of a PA system in a building is the ability to relay important announcements and information to a large group of people simultaneously In the event of an emergency, such as a fire, natural disaster, or security threat, a PA system can be instrumental in alerting everyone within the building to the situation and providing them with instructions on how to safely evacuate or take necessary precautions By having a PA system in place, building occupants can quickly receive critical information that could potentially save lives.

In addition to emergency situations, a PA system can also be used for everyday communication purposes In an office setting, for example, a PA system can be used to make announcements about meetings, reminders, or any other pertinent information that needs to be shared with employees In a school, a PA system can facilitate announcements regarding schedule changes, extracurricular activities, or any other school-related news This ensures that important messages are communicated clearly and efficiently to all individuals within the building.

Furthermore, a PA system can also improve the overall efficiency and productivity of a building By streamlining the communication process, employees, students, and visitors can stay informed and up-to-date on important matters without the need for individual messages or meetings This can help to save time and resources while ensuring that everyone is on the same page when it comes to building operations, events, and other critical information.

When implementing a PA system in a building, there are several factors to consider to ensure its effectiveness First and foremost, the system must be of high quality and installed correctly to ensure clear and audible sound throughout the building It is also important to have designated individuals who are responsible for operating the PA system and making announcements when necessary Training these individuals on how to use the system effectively is crucial to ensuring that messages are delivered clearly and in a timely manner.

Additionally, it is important to regularly maintain and test the PA system to ensure that it is functioning properly at all times This includes checking for any technical issues, replacing faulty equipment, and performing routine inspections to identify any potential problems By staying proactive in maintaining the PA system, building owners can prevent any disruptions in communication and ensure that the system is ready to be used in any situation.
